Historical overview
Founded in 1998, the Canadian Society of Physician
Executives (CSPE) provides a support and development
network to the growing cadre of Canadian
physician managers. The CSPE seeks out opportunities
and partnerships to increase members’ exposure to
quality professional development programs, either by
promoting existing programs or developing new initiatives.
Since 2002 the CSPE has been working with the
Canadian Medical Association's Physician Manager Institute in designing and developing customized
professional development programs for physicians pursuing
health care management activities and/or
careers.
Opportunities
Current and ongoing changes in the Canadian health system
have and will continue to create unique opportunities
for physicians to assume leadership roles in shaping
the future of health care in Canada. Now more than ever,
clinicians are assuming leadership and managerial positions
requiring new attitudes, behaviours and skills.
Opportunities for “on the job” development of leadership
and management skills and experience are limited. Often,
physicians assume management positions with little or no
management training — and physiciancentred,
Canadian-based professional development
opportunities or resources for leading-edge health management
practices are few.
